2) You are the evangelist or owner of the VR game console: Sony did not make much explanation on the improvement of the PS4 Pro's frame rate for standard games, but they mentioned that running VR on this premium PS4 will More fluid.

When talking about VR game consoles or VR devices, the higher and more consistent frame rate may be more than double that on standard devices. The stable picture in VR reduces vertigo and makes it easier for the brain and eyes to handle strong graphic logic. If you want to play a lot of PSVR games, but not very dizzy, then PS4 Pro seems to be a good product to meet this need.
